This weekend the UCI Gran Fondo World Series returned to the island of Cyprus, offering 400 amateur competitors three opportunities (Time Trial, Fondo, Fondo) to qualify for the 2025 UCI Gran Fondo World Championships.
Friday’s 27.4km Time Trial kicked off the weekend’s racing, with an all Russian podium for the men. Former pro Aydar Zakarin (INEX CLUB RED) setting a blistering pace of 47.7 km/hr to win in 34:36. Evgenii Tikhonin was next at 35:10, followed by Kirill Kolenchits in 35:51, both riders also from Inex Club Red.
For the women it was Russian Elizaveta Ivanova (SERPANTIN & AIRWERKS GIRLS) taking the win in 43:52, followed by Martyna Wisniewska of Poland at 44:27 and local rider Ekaterina Kovalchuk at 44:57.
The UCI Gran Fondo World Series Time Trial wins for Aydar Zakarin and Elizaveta Ivanova are their second this year. Both won at UCI Gran Fondo Jordan Dead Sea in February.
Gran Fondo and Medio Fondo races will take place on both Saturday and Sunday.
Riders finishing in the top 25% of their UCI age/gender category in the Time Trial or the Gran/Medio Fondo races automatically qualified for the world championships taking place in Australia next October.
